README (Written by Claudio Bonanno: claudio.bonanno@fi.infn.it) Archives of thermalized and well-decorrelated gauge configurations Discretization: Symanzik-improved gauge action &amp; N_f = 2+1 flavors of rooted stout staggered fermions with physical quark masses<br> and physical pion mass Theory details: T=230 MeV, 48^3 x 12 lattice with a lattice spacing a = 0.07149 fm. Algorithm: standard RHMC in the presence of a topological bias potential. For the details about the topological bias potential see https://arxiv.org/abs/1807.07954 The topological bias potential can be removed afterwards through standard reweighting. Conf name: stored_conf.${conf_ID} where conf_ID is equal to the RHMC step the conf has been saved. Conf have been saved every 30 RHMC seps in binary files according to the ILDG format for standard C programs. For more details about the ILDG format see, e.g., https://www-zeuthen.desy.de/~pleiter/ildg/ildg-file-format-1.1.pdf The auto-correlation time of Q is about 8 RHMC steps in our setup.
